Iran has threatened to pull out of the deal unless the European powers make it possible for it to receive economic benefits. European countries share some of Washington's concerns but say abandoning the nuclear deal would not help address them. New US sanctions have largely succeeded in persuading European companies to abandon plans to invest in Iran. Despite European efforts to preserve the nuclear deal, relations between Tehran and the EU have worsened. The three main European powers are also assessing whether to push for new sanctions on Iran over its ballistic missile programme, diplomats have told Reuters.
